Public Hearing for Richmond Highway Public Transportation Initiative
On Tuesday, September 25, 2007, a design public hearing was held for the Richmond Highway Public Transportation Initiative. This initiative is Fairfax County's plan to improve transit services and pedestrian facilities along Richmond Highway (US Route 1) between Huntington Avenue (Route 1332) and Old Mill Road/Mount Vernon Memorial Highway (Route 235). It includes upgrading bus stops, improving pedestrian facilities at various intersections, and filling in missing sidewalks along Richmond Highway. For more information about this project, the public hearing and the locations of the proposed improvements, please see below. Comments from the public hearing have been compiled and are being addressed. Design is in progress for the plans presented at the September 25, 2007 public hearing.
